Permanent Member of the Communist Party of Vietnam Central Committee’s Secretariat Tran Cam Tu visits and inspects flood response and recovery efforts in Hue City

HNN.VN - On the afternoon of October 30, Comrade Tran Cam Tu, Politburo member and Permanent Member of the Communist Party of Vietnam Central Committee’s Secretariat, visited and inspected the flood situation and post-flood recovery efforts in Hue City.

Working in Thanh Thuy Ward, the Permanent Member of the Communist Party of Vietnam Central Committee’s Secretariat shared that in recent days, many localities in the Central region have continuously suffered from prolonged heavy rain; rapid rise of floodwaters, landslides, widespread deep flooding, and traffic disruption, causing serious damage to people and property. Hue City is one of the most severely affected localities.

Secretary of the City Party Committee Nguyen Dinh Trung said that in recent days, with the timely direction from the Central Government and the resolute involvement of the City Party Committee, the City People's Committee, and functional forces, Hue proactively implemented many measures for response, relief, and post-disaster recovery. “As of now, the situation is basically under control, but people's lives still face many difficulties that require continued attention and support,” said Comrade Nguyen Dinh Trung.

On this occasion, Comrade Tran Cam Tu presented 20 gift packages to households severely affected by the flood in Thanh Thuy; the Central Committee of the Vietnam Fatherland Front supported Hue with 5 billion VND to overcome the consequences of the natural disaster.
